TIME ZONE     

Tbilisi is 1 hour ahead of Turkey.

For example, when it is 18:30 in Turkey, it is 19:30 in Tbilisi.

Tour Program
Ankara – Tbilisi
We meet at Ankara Esenboğa Airport International Departures Terminal. After ticketing, baggage, and passport procedures, we depart for Tbilisi on an AJet flight. Upon arrival, we go to our hotel to rest. After breakfast, we depart for Mtskheta, one of the oldest continuously inhabited cities in the country and a UNESCO World Heritage Site. We visit Jvari Monastery, located on a hill with panoramic views of the Aragvi and Mtkvari rivers. Then we visit Svetitskhoveli Cathedral, one of Georgia’s most important religious buildings and its spiritual center. Before returning to Tbilisi, we have free time in Mtskheta for souvenir shopping, cafes, and a walk along the riverside. Afterwards, we transfer to our hotel and overnight at the hotel.
Tbilisi
After breakfast at our hotel, we will explore the Old Tbilisi district with its narrow cobblestone streets, colorful balconies, and historic churches. Following visits to Rike Park and the Bridge of Peace, we will take the cable car up to the Narikala Fortress area to enjoy the city view. We will then walk through the Abanotubani sulfur bath district and continue to the central avenues, where cultural buildings, cafés, and shopping areas are located. The tour offers a balanced view of the capital’s historical and modern sides. Transfer to our hotel and overnight at the hotel.
Tbilisi
After breakfast, depart eastward to the Kakheti region and visit the fortified town of Sighnaghi, renowned for its panoramic views of the Alazani Valley and its traditional architecture. Visit Bodbe Monastery, an important pilgrimage site associated with Saint Nino. Visit the KTW Winery, where you will learn about Georgia’s traditional wine production and the qvevri method through a wine tour and tasting program. In the evening, return to Tbilisi. Transfer to our hotel and overnight at the hotel.
Tbilisi
After breakfast, Borjomi is a resort town in central Georgia. The area is famous for its mineral waters, especially the spring waters in Borjomi Central Park. Nearby, trails wind through the vast wilderness of Borjomi-Kharagauli National Park. In the park, we will also see the Mtsvane Monastery, which has stood for centuries. After the tour, return to our hotel and free time.
Tiflis - Ankara
We check out at the time determined by our guide (breakfast will be in a box) and depart for the airport. We fly to Ankara on Ajet Airlines’ scheduled flight. With our arrival in Ankara, our tour comes to an end.
